That wouldn't work- when you pull on the rubber coating it stretches but shrinks in diameter, gripping the wire harder. Same principle involved in removing/ replacing rubber bicycle/ motorcycle handlebar grips. You rarely can pull them off, you push them off. Pushing makes them larger, pulling makes them shrink.

Get 4" of poly or pvc pipe, big enough to slide freely on the cable. Slice it lengthways in half. Use 1mm thin cutting disc in angle grinder, cut a slot in centre of half tube that's long enough to make a blade from your stanley knife poke through enough to cut the thickness of the cable coating. Hot melt glue gun the blade in the slot from the outside. Now you have a guide on your knife so you don't need the towel or wrapping your arm around the cable. Other variations involving a complete bit of pvc that you slide the cable through with a knife blade in can be made also. Then you wont need to string it out tight. I ended up buying an electric wire stripper that strips up to 40mm dia. Not cheap, but in time it'll pay for itself many times over. My goal is not to cash any copper until I have 1 tonne. PAYDAY!
